25/10
28% open raise CO
44% fold vs 3bet ip co
4% 4bet range CO
35% fold vs cbet flop 3bet pot + 29% turn + 19% river
14% riase cbet flop 3bet pot
55% bet flop ip vs missed cbet 3bet pot
46% wwsf
33% wtsd
51k hands

Poker Stars, $0.50/$1 No Limit Hold'em Cash, 4 Players
Poker Tools Powered By Holdem Manager - The Ultimate Poker Software Suite.

Hero (SB): $123.46 (123.5 bb)
BB: $96.70 (96.7 bb)
CO: $100 (100 bb)
BTN: $77.04 (77 bb)

Preflop: Hero is SB with K Q
CO raises to $3, BTN folds, Hero raises to $10, BB folds, CO calls $7

Flop: ($21) T 7 9 (2 players)
Hero?

Spoiler

Hero checks, CO bets $9.96, Hero folds

very standard cbet especially, you have a lot of equity vs his range, also he folds enough on flop. the board hits good his range, but still he is going to have hands that give up.

Originally posted by cantunho
why it is fine cbet this board? i dont see him folding much on this board. if you cbet this board what is our plan for turn and river?

I think that it would be actually the best to check 100% range and put our self in defense mode. Villian has more nutted combos here.
Also having more combos in cr range would decrease his positional advantage which is extremely important on such board.
Still KQ can hardly be -EV when betting, because it has so much equity, but it is question if it is higher EV than check/call
